Ted Turner Reportedly Resumes Network Talks: The negotiations are reportedly to merge Turner’s cable television company with one of the Big Three broadcast networks. The chairman of Turner Broadcasting Inc. met this week with top executives from all three of the major networks: General Electric Co.’s NBC, CBS Inc. and Capital Cities/ABC Inc.’s ABC, people familiar with the talks said. Turner has been trying to buy a network for the past decade. One of the key reasons Turner is again speaking with the networks is that Turner Broadcasting and Tele-Communications Inc. are getting closer to settling on a price for buying Time Warner Inc.’s 19.4% stake in Turner Broadcasting. New York-based Time Warner is asking for $1.6 billion, or $30 a share--a 65% premium to the current stock price, according to executives familiar with the discussions.
